Output 3d960632cfa6dba0edb47ca33e91ecc33b02fe9b8b8571b5414e612f602f1505:1

value
19772729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9db41e997cd1c8960574f18257751951185467cb OP_EQUAL
address
MNH26UKeasEUijzRAqSbAH11mnF8P9Jcox
transaction
3d960632cfa6dba0edb47ca33e91ecc33b02fe9b8b8571b5414e612f602f1505
spent
true